Spiritual warfare is the Christian concept of fighting against the work of preternatural evil forces. It is based on the biblical belief in evil spirits, or demons, that are said to intervene in human affairs in various ways. Prayer is a common form of spiritual warfare among Christians.

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. Prayer warrior is a term used by many evangelical and other Christians to refer to anyone who is committed to praying for others.

Warfare refers to the general act and art of waging war . War is sometimes used in the same way of ” warfare “, but is more often used to refer to a particular armed conflict. You would refer to the “Second World War ” or the “Great Patriotic War “, but never the “Second World Warfare “.
From Ephesians 6 :14-16 The 6 Pieces of the Armor of GOD are: Belt of Truth. Breastplate of Righteousness. Feet fitted with the Gospel of Peace. Shield of Faith. Helmet of Salvation. Sword of the Spirit – The Word of God .
Forms of prayer . The tradition of the Catholic Church highlights four basic elements of Christian prayer : (1) Prayer of Adoration/Blessing, (2) Prayer of Contrition/Repentance, (3) Prayer of Thanksgiving/Gratitude, and ( 4 ) Prayer of Supplication/Petition/Intercession.
